Acacia, commonly known as wattles[3][4] or acacias, is a genus of about 1,084 species of shrubs and trees in the subfamily mimosoideae of the pea family fabaceae. Acacia trees and shrubs come from the acacia genus, fabaceae (legume) family, and mimosoideae subfamily. They are also an important source of food and fuel for humans and animals, as well as construction timber, pulpwood, and tannin
Some species are invasive weeds outside their natural range.
